5. Design Considerations

Design considerations significantly influence the efficacy and user acceptance of graphical images used in Android messaging. The visual appeal, clarity, and relevance of these assets are directly determined by the application of sound design principles. The selection of color palettes, typography, and overall aesthetic style dictates how effectively an image communicates its intended message. For instance, a poorly designed image, characterized by low resolution or clashing colors, can detract from the message and negatively impact the user’s perception. Conversely, a well-designed image, utilizing a clear visual hierarchy and relevant symbolism, enhances communication and contributes to a positive user experience.

The impact of design considerations extends to the functional aspects of these visual elements. The scalability of images across various screen sizes and resolutions is crucial for ensuring consistent visual quality across different Android devices. Moreover, considerations of file size are paramount for minimizing bandwidth consumption and ensuring fast loading times, especially in areas with limited network connectivity. An illustrative example is the implementation of vector graphics, which can be scaled without loss of quality and typically have smaller file sizes than raster images. The failure to address these functional design considerations can lead to performance issues and diminish the overall usability of the images.

8. Platform Compatibility

Platform compatibility constitutes a critical determinant of the effectiveness and reach of graphical augmentations within Android messaging applications. The capacity for these visual elements to render correctly and consistently across diverse operating systems, device models, and messaging platforms directly impacts the user experience. When graphical assets designed for Android messaging fail to display accurately on recipient devices utilizing iOS, web browsers, or alternative Android versions, the intended communication is disrupted. This inconsistency undermines the value proposition of visual communication, potentially leading to misinterpretations or a complete breakdown in message comprehension. Consider, for example, a user on an Android device sending a custom-designed graphical image to a recipient using an older iPhone. If the image is distorted, missing, or replaced with a generic placeholder, the intended message is lost, and the sender’s effort is rendered ineffective. The practical significance of platform compatibility, therefore, lies in its role as a foundational element for ensuring universal accessibility and seamless communication across the digital landscape.

The complexities of achieving seamless platform compatibility stem from the inherent variations in software architecture, image rendering engines, and network protocols employed by different operating systems and messaging platforms. Specific image formats supported, the implementation of animation codecs, and the handling of transparency effects can all vary significantly. Developers of graphical image packs and messaging applications must, therefore, adhere to standardized image formats, such as PNG or GIF, and implement robust error handling mechanisms to address potential compatibility issues. Furthermore, ongoing testing across a wide range of devices and platforms is essential for identifying and resolving rendering discrepancies. The utilization of cross-platform development frameworks and the adoption of responsive design principles can also contribute to improving platform compatibility. Real-world applications include the implementation of fallback mechanisms that automatically convert unsupported image formats to compatible alternatives or the provision of alternative text descriptions for graphical elements that cannot be rendered correctly.

Question 1: What file formats are typically supported for graphical images in Android messaging applications?

Commonly supported file formats include PNG, GIF (including animated GIFs), and WebP. Specific format support can vary depending on the individual messaging application and the version of the Android operating system.

Question 2: How does the use of graphical images impact data consumption in messaging applications?

The transmission of graphical images consumes data. Larger file sizes and animated images will generally result in higher data usage compared to text-based messages or smaller static images. Data consumption can be a concern for users with limited data plans.

Question 3: Are there limitations on the size or resolution of graphical images that can be used effectively?

Messaging applications may impose limitations on the maximum file size or resolution of graphical images to optimize performance and reduce bandwidth consumption. Exceeding these limits can result in image compression, reduced visual quality, or transmission failures.
